Companion Bill SB1040. Municipal Government - Requires all municipal elections, except in any county having a metropolitan form of government, to be held in conjunction with either the regular November or regular August election. - Amends TCA Title 6. Fiscal Summary for HB1929 / *SB1040Increase State Expenditures - Not Significant Increase Local Govt. Expenditures* - Less than $100,000/One-Time Decrease Local Govt. Expenditures - Exceeds $100,000/Recurring Bill Summary for HB1929 / *SB1040 This bill requires all regular municipal elections to be held on the same day as the regular August election or the regular November election. This requirement would apply in all municipalities regardless of whether the municipality is incorporated under a general law or private act charter.
